PORT OF NEW PLYMOUTH.

ARRIVED.

April 22. — Gairloch, s.s., 340 tons, McArthur, from Manukau. Passengers — Miss Tobins, Mesdames Page, Lightfoot, Leary, Churton, Mrs Barclay and child, Messrs Me Watt, Best, Devon, Leary, Caulelicott, Oxenham, Larriack, Wilson, and McKay.

April 22 — Wanaka, s.s., 278 tons, Meades, from South. Passengers — Mrs. Atkinson, child, and nurse, Messrs. Fitzherbert and Tucker.

April 22 — Takapuna, 3.5., 576 tons, Shepherd, from Manukau. Passengers — Misses Murray and Fisher, Mrs Abrahams, Messrs. Franklyn, J. Murray, R. W. Aitkcn, A. Watson, Col. Noake, Bishop Cowie, and 3 steerage.

April 22. — Mohaka, s.s., 25 tons, Fraser, from Wokau. Cargo — 22 tons coal, D. Berry.

EXPECTED ARRIVALS. Wanaka, s.s., from Manukau, on Friday Gairloch, s.s., from Manukau, on Friday. Takapuna, s.s., from. South, on Saturday. Takapuna, s.s., from Manukau, on Tuesday Wanaka, s.s., from South, on Tuesday. DEPARTED. April 22. — Gairloch, s.s., for Waitara. April 22. — Takapuna, s.s., for South. Passengers — Messrs Skelton, Eyre, Davis, Mr and Mrs Lowe and family (8). Cargo — 31 bales flax, Shuttleworth Bros. ;17 do do, N. King ; 18 do do, Stevenson ; 39 kegs butter, Co-operative Society ; 4 do do, Chew Chong.
